Mastering the Art of the Knockout: Pereira’s Technical Brilliance

What truly sets Alex Pereira apart from his peers is his meticulous attention to technical precision. Many fighters rely on volume or brute wrestling, but Pereira operates with the patience of a sniper. His ability to manage distance, bait opponents into the pocket, and land perfectly timed left hooks is the hallmark of his fighting style. In the modern MMA landscape, where specialized training camps have made everyone proficient in all areas, Pereira remains a specialist who forces his opponents to play his game.

He does not just knock people out; he deconstructs their defensive structure until a single opening appears. This technical brilliance is deeply rooted in his extensive experience as a multiple-time Glory Kickboxing champion.
